Быть не sudo на debian, как сделать .sh выполнять каждый раз, когда я вхожу в систему?

Возможный дубликат:
Как установить переменную пользовательской среды? (постоянно, а не сеанс)

Поэтому каждый раз, когда я вхожу в систему, я хочу выполнить команду, например export PATH=~/gcc-4.5.0-g/bin:$PATH . У меня нет прав sudo. Итак, как сделать .sh выполнять каждый раз, когда я вхожу в систему?

2 Solutions collect form web for “Быть не sudo на debian, как сделать .sh выполнять каждый раз, когда я вхожу в систему?”

Вы можете сделать это в файлах .profile , .bashrc или .bash_profile расположенных в вашем домашнем каталоге.

Хорошим подходом является создание каталога $HOME/bin , содержащего ссылки на ваши исполняемые файлы:

 mkdir $HOME/bin ln -s $HOME/gcc-4.5.0-g/bin/gcc $HOME/bin/gcc ln -s $HOME/project-Y/bin/py $HOME/bin/py 

Теперь вы можете экспортировать только основной каталог bin, а не каждый из них. Используйте файлы .profile , .bashrc или .bash_profile расположенные в вашем доме, чтобы установить export PATH=$HOME/bin:$PATH .

  • Выбор правильного установщика Debian
  • Почему Linux Firewall GUI Gufw не в поиске оконного ключа Debian?
  • Обновление GCC на Debian Wheezy для поддержки возможностей C ++ 11
  • Обновление уведомлений при входе в систему
  • У экземпляра Debian два ядра после установки драйверов Intel PCIe SSD - один с черным экраном
  • Как получить самые первые загрузочные сообщения в высоком разрешении
  • Как подключить мой домен со связыванием в реальном www
  • Что делает «поиск локального домена» в resolv.conf?
  • Как проверить аппаратные компоненты, чтобы выяснить, какой из них плох?
  • Настройка беспроводной сети
  • Debian 9.1: apt-get autoremove не будет удалять зависимости
  • добавить ключ для репозитория
  • Linux и Unix - лучшая ОС в мире.